This position is open to someone with experience in Testing, adjusting and balancing or an entry level technician.
Duties and responsibilities include but are not limited to:
- Interpret mechanical drawings and specs for ventilation and hydronic TAB.
- Test HVAC systems using industry specific calibrated instruments, to collect and interpret data.
- Make system adjustments to ensure performance.
- Prepare report which summarizes the TAB notes of collected data during TAB work.
- The use of ladders, aerial platforms are often required to complete the task of TAB.
- Must have working at heights and WHIMIS certificates prior to starting on site.
- Ability to travel regularly with the occasional overnight stays for some projects.
Requirements and Qualifications:
- Post- secondary diploma in HVAC systems or equivalent work experience.
- Mathematical proficiency is a necessity.
- Comfortable using Excel and PDF
- Ability to review and understand mechanical drawings and specifications.
- Very positive mechanical amplitude in using hand tools.
- Maintain a valid G-drivers license.
Working Conditions:
- Commercial, industrial and residential buildings.
- Working conditions may vary from inside to outside and can be exposed to rain, snow, heat, or cold.
- A variety of physical demands are required to complete the work on site: climbing ladders, access roofs, open ceiling tiles, use aerial platforms etc.
- Able to lift, move, and carry equipment.
